I'll make a suggestion. In most cases it is hard to raise much of any money doing a benefit tournament because there is still a payout in most cases. I would recommend seeking donations and doing a raffle. Just my personal opinion from a few past experiences.

if you decide to do the tournament or get one together, let me know when and where. i might be able to get a few other to come and will be there if at all possible.
i'd be willing to do $50-$100 entry fee and maybe a 25% payout and 75% donation. i don't know how those things typically work. Also, if you had a cook out and sold barbecue plates, hamburgers, hotdogs or something like that you might get more folks at the weigh in and for after weigh in. you'd probably need to check with lake point to get it approved as well. i am not sure how all that works.
If you know any retailers, you might be able to get some of them to donate or help out with costs as well.
